EE: Net sales of Estonian companies up by 25% y/y in Q1.

By bne IntelliNews May 31, 2011
Net sales of Estonian companies amounted to EUR 9.4bn in Q1, which indicates 25% y/y increase, Statistics Estonia announced. Manufacturing recorded growth of 47% y/y, wholesale and retail recorded 23% y/y increase, and transport sector recorded 27% y/y increase. There were total of 376,151 people employed in enterprises in Q1, up by 2.3% y/y and up by 2.5% q/q in Q1.
